I've decided that it's not the pen as much as the refill. My current EDC for writing is a hand turned pen made from rosewood with gold and black accents. You can buy a kit from www.pennstateind.com to make your own. I turned it on my Harbor Freight 7x10 minilathe.
The nice thing about it is that you can turn, carve or sand a shape that meets your own needs. This one just happens to feel good in the hand.
The black one is a .5 mm pencil with a carbon fiber body. The pencil tip extends and retracts with a click just like a ball point. Pilot made it about 30 years ago and stopped production for many years. I see they are selling them again as the "Vanishing Point Mechanical Pencil".
